Psychiatrists are mental health professionals that are able to prescribe medication and practice psychotherapy. They may also perform physical examinations, order and interpret laboratory tests, as well as brain imaging scans like CT or MRI. Certain psychiatrists specialize in certain conditions, such as depression or anxiety, or bipolar disorder. Other specialties include cognitive psychiatry and forensics psychiatry.

Mildred Mitchell Bateman was an early and committed educator in the field of mental health. She graduated from Women's Medical College of Pennsylvania, and was trained at the Menninger Clinic. She later became superintendent of Lakin State Hospital, a psychiatric hospital for African Americans in West Virginia. She was an innovator in her community, developing innovative programs to treat patients who had been dismissed as hopeless by other doctors.
